In this episode of Supply Chain Now, hosts Scott W. Luton and Kim Reuter are joined by freight industry experts Bobby Holland, Director of Freight Business Analytics at U.S. Bank, and Ken Adamo, Chief of Analytics at DAT Freight & Analytics. Together, they break down the latest U.S. Bank Freight Payment Index and what it reveals about the current state of the freight market.Bobby and Ken share data-driven insights on key industry trends, including sluggish manufacturing, shifts in freight demand, and the impact of tariffs on cross-border shipments.
